Sealing Trunk question:

Recommended Posts

Equipment Specs:
Woofer: Fi Bl 15
Amp: Hifonics 1500.1d Mono
Box: Roughly 3.1 cubic feet tuned to 32 Hz

 

Here is my question,
Currently i have my subwoofer firing up and my port facing the rear of my car. If i was to put my box as close to the back seats as possible, would i be able to seal off the subwoofer/box from the rest of my trunk? I have a 2010 malibu if that helps at all. I would be having the port face the front of the car obviously, but i wanted to know if i would be able to do this and notice any difference in SPL? In my trunk, if i pushed the box as close as i can get to the rear seat, i would have probably have a foot and a half to two feet of open space behind the box. 

Thank you.
